The Science of Elusive Birds: Specialized Adaptations for Survival

The survival of elusive birds in a world teeming with challenges is a testament to their remarkable adaptations. Their specialized physical and behavioral traits allow them to thrive in diverse and often extreme environments.

Take the elusive harpy eagle, for instance. With a wingspan that can reach up to eight feet, it is one of the largest and most powerful raptors in the world. Its keen eyesight and sharp talons enable it to hunt elusive prey high in the rainforest canopy.

In contrast, the enigmatic nightjar, a nocturnal bird found in grasslands, has evolved a unique camouflage that mimics the surrounding vegetation. Its plumage patterns and coloration blend seamlessly with the ground, allowing it to evade predators and remain undetected by its prey.

The Spirit of Elusive Birds: Symbols of Mystery and Transcendence

Beyond their scientific significance, elusive birds have long held a deep spiritual significance for humans. Their elusive nature and enigmatic presence have inspired myths, legends, and folklore throughout cultures and civilizations.

In many Native American traditions, the owl is revered as a symbol of wisdom and mystery. Its nocturnal habits and ability to navigate the darkness have made it a guardian of the night and a symbol of the subconscious mind.

Similarly, the phoenix, a mythical bird found in ancient Egyptian and Greek mythology, represents rebirth and renewal. Its ability to rise from the ashes symbolizes resilience and the transformative power of adversity.

The Importance of Elusive Birds: Sentinels of the Natural World

Elusive birds play a crucial role in maintaining the delicate balance of our planet's ecosystems. As top predators, they regulate populations of other animals, preventing overgrazing and ensuring biodiversity.

Furthermore, elusive birds are often indicators of environmental health. Their absence or decline can signal changes in habitat quality or the presence of pollutants. By monitoring these elusive species, we gain valuable insights into the overall well-being of our planet.
